About this spot

The ruins of Minakuchi Castle, built in the early Edo period as a residence for Tokugawa Iemitsu, the third shogun. Now developed as the Minakuchi Castle Museum, the stone walls and reconstructed corner turret evoke the castle's former appearance. Open as a castle ruins park, you can stroll through the greenery along the moat while reflecting on Koka's history. The museum displays historical materials of the Koka region and castle models in a compact yet substantial way. It's also a good spot to rest indoors during the hot afternoon hours.

Tips

About 3 minutes on foot from Omi Railway Minakuchi Shironan Station (近江鉄道水口城南駅). Admission is approximately 200 yen for adults (subject to change). During summer daytime, the area around the castle stone walls is hot with sunlight, so bring drinks. After viewing, you can also move on foot to Minakuchi town center.

Best time to visit

Takes approximately 1 hour. The afternoon light beautifully illuminates the stone walls and white-walled corner turret
